Understanding the complexities in trauma Scene Cleaning
Cleaning up a scene from trauma is much more complicated than people think. Many times, these scenes are contaminated by pathogens that are bloodborne and infectious materials. They can also contain biological wastes that spread diseases such as Hepatitis B and HepatitisC. This is why the cleanup crews should use industrial disinfectants as well as protective clothing, respirators, and other equipment that is specially designed to completely eliminate any trace.
A trauma scene is never a one-size-fits-all. Each location is unique in its emotional and physical nuances, whether there is a suicide or homicide at a residence or an industrial accident at a workplace or a suicide in the hotel. Each job requires technicians approach it with a technical understanding, but also a certain level of discretion and consideration for the human aspects.

The Urgent necessity for professional death Cleanup Services
There aren’t many situations so difficult to manage as unattended deaths. The process of decomposition can begin quickly in the event that the body of a dead individual is not discovered within 48 hours. This can not only produce massive odors, but also releases hazardous bacteria into the air and surfaces.
It is here that cleaning up after a death comes in handy. It’s both physically and emotionally hazardous to try and tidy up a mess like this by yourself. Professionally trained death cleanup crews have been trained to eliminate toxins and restore property, while respecting the deceased as well as their loved relatives.
